We just did this in May and I tried to upgrade my 3 day at City Hall and I would recommend that you don't do that. They tried to tell me they were not upgradeable!! 45 minutes later and all 15 members of my family waiting and me crying they told me no and it would cost me $$$ and I said No thanks I will go online and get tickets somewhere else. Well I went out to the main gates and within in 5 minutes I had my 10 tickets upgraded from 3 days to 6 days for $300. They basically take the $184 for a 3 day park hopper and subtract that price from whatever it is you want. So if I 4 day is $$$ then they would take the $184 price from that. When you get your tickets a price is placed on them and that's the value they give your ticket. HTH.
Oh anytime you're upgrading try to do it at the ticket booths. City Hall really doesn't have the same ability to do that as the ticket booths. Unless you're upgrading a hopper to an AP, then you can do that at the AP center.
Just back from our trip. Upgraded CityPass to 6 day park hopper at City Hall. No problem. Received $184 credit per Adult (I forget the child credit but the upgrade cost was the same). Cost $50 per person, adult or child. Great service at City Hall.

According to the Disneyland website 3 day hoppers are $184 and 4 day hoppers are $199 or $154 and $169 for kids 3-12. So to upgrade to a 4 day hopper would be $15 more a ticket for both adults and kids. You can definitely upgrade for just one more day.
We upgraded our SCCP 3 day park hopper to 4 day park hopper tickets in Oct. 2009 and $15.00 per ticket sounds about the price I paid.
Definitely do it at the ticket booths outside the park. I made the mistake of going to City Hall first and was told the same thing as a previous poster that our tickets were not upgradable because they were already "discounted". I went out to the ticket booths and was able to do it there - it took a while for the CM to find the right buttons to press on his computer, but he was able to do it.
